Flakes falling inside? Dry heat and extreme temperature changes can put your scalp into overdrive, causing a season of dandruff and itching. Both Head and Shoulders’ Smooth and Silky Dandruff Shampoo and Conditioner lines fight the flakes with zinc pyrithione.
